WebUsing a sterile 1-mL syringe and 18-gauge x 2-inch needle, carefully withdraw the required volume depending on the dose to be administered and subcutaneously inject using a 27-gauge x 0.5-inch needle. Injection into scar tissue should be avoided as this may result in insufficient exposure to ILARIS.
